## Artifact signing — Gatewick rate limiter

Releases of the Gatewick internal API gateway, including the rate-limiting module, are signed before rollout. On-call: if a deploy fails signature verification, do not bypass — redeploy the last signed build and page the Latchford release owner. Verification uses the fingerprint in the deploy manifest. The current signing key used by the pipeline is below.

release key, kagag-taweg: bky4_VgyJ

# RemindRight Environments

The RemindRight appointment reminder job for the Fernlea Clinic network runs in three environments: dev, staging, and prod. Only prod sends live SMS traffic; the others use a stub gateway. Access is limited to the reminders on-call group. For the security review, prod currently runs with these settings.

deployment values, kawip-kafog:
belath:
  pin: 3709
  tenant: ulaox
  seal: seal_25075386
  metrics_host: metrics.belath.halixhq.test
  standby_team: gormir
  escalation: wenys-fenwyn
  nonce: 26e5f7

## PR: Validator plugin system for Grovebank

Adds a registry so validators load from the `plugins/` dir at startup instead of being hardcoded. Each plugin declares a schema version; mismatches are skipped with a warning, not an error. Discovery order is alphabetical. Registry limits and timeouts are defined by the constants below.

tuning constants:
THRESHOLDS = {
    "kelix": 280,
    "druvan": 756,
    "oliael": 399,
}